Typical Specifications
Pellet Mill Specifications
| Parameter | Typical Range | Notes |
|---|---|---|
| Capacity | 0.8-1.2 t/h | Depends on material |
| Motor power | 55-75 kW | For wood/feed |
| Die diameter | 350-450 mm | Ring die |
| Die speed | 250-350 RPM | Variable |
| Pellet diameter | 2-12 mm | Die dependent |
| Weight | 4,000-6,000 kg | Varies by manufacturer |
| Dimensions | 2.0 × 1.5 × 2.5 m | Approximate |
Power Supply
| Parameter | Typical | Notes |
|---|---|---|
| Voltage | 380V/415V | 3-phase |
| Frequency | 50Hz or 60Hz | Region dependent |
| Amperage | 100-150 A | Full load |

Flat Die vs Ring Die
Which Type for 1t/h?
| Aspect | Flat Die | Ring Die |
|---|---|---|
| Maximum capacity | ~300 kg/h | 5,000+ kg/h |
| Suitability for 1t/h | Not suitable | Recommended |
| Pellet quality | Good | Excellent |
| Efficiency | Lower | Higher |
| Cost | Lower | Higher |
Recommendation
For 1t/h capacity, a ring die pellet mill is the appropriate choice. Flat die machines are not capable of 1t/h output.
Complete System Configuration
Required Equipment
| Equipment | Function | Specification |
|---|---|---|
| Hammer mill | Grind material | 30-45 kW |
| Pellet mill | Form pellets | 55-75 kW |
| Cooler | Cool pellets | 1-1.5 t/h |
| Screening | Remove fines | 1-1.5 t/h |
| Conveying | Move material | Various |
Optional Equipment
| Equipment | Function | When Needed |
|---|---|---|
| Dryer | Reduce moisture | If material >15% moisture |
| Conditioner | Pre-heat material | Recommended |
| Dust collector | Environmental control | Recommended |
| Packaging | Bag product | For retail sales |
Complete Line Example
| Component | Specification |
|---|---|
| Hammer mill | 37 kW, 3-6 mm screen |
| Pellet mill | 55-75 kW ring die |
| Cooler | Counterflow, 1 t/h |
| Screening | Vibrating screen |
| Conveying | Bucket elevators, screw conveyors |
Space Requirements
Equipment Footprint
| Equipment | Approximate Size | Area |
|---|---|---|
| Hammer mill | 1.2 × 1.2 m | 1.5 m² |
| Pellet mill | 2.0 × 1.5 m | 3.0 m² |
| Cooler | 1.5 × 1.5 m | 2.3 m² |
| Screening | 1.0 × 1.5 m | 1.5 m² |
| Conveying | Various | 5-10 m² |
| Total equipment area | 15-25 m² |
Total Facility Space
| Area | Recommended Size | Purpose |
|---|---|---|
| Production floor | 50-80 m² | Equipment and operation |
| Raw material storage | 100-200 m² | Storage |
| Finished product storage | 50-100 m² | Product storage |
| Total facility | 200-380 m² |
Price Overview
Equipment Cost Estimates
| Equipment | Estimated Cost (USD) |
|---|---|
| Hammer mill (37 kW) | $8,000-15,000 |
| Pellet mill (55-75 kW) | $20,000-40,000 |
| Cooler (1 t/h) | $8,000-15,000 |
| Screening | $3,000-8,000 |
| Conveying | $5,000-15,000 |
| Control system | $3,000-10,000 |
| Total equipment | $47,000-103,000 |
Complete Line Cost
| Scope | Estimated Cost (USD) |
|---|---|
| Pellet mill only | $20,000-40,000 |
| Basic line (mill + cooler) | $30,000-60,000 |
| Complete line (full system) | $60,000-120,000 |
Additional Costs
| Cost | Estimated |
|---|---|
| Installation | $10,000-25,000 |
| Shipping | $5,000-15,000 |
| Electrical | $5,000-15,000 |
| Commissioning | $3,000-8,000 |
Capacity Factors
Materials and Output
| Material | Expected Output (t/h) | Notes |
|---|---|---|
| Softwood | 1.0-1.2 | Easiest to pelletize |
| Hardwood | 0.8-1.0 | Moderate difficulty |
| Wood chips | 0.8-1.0 | Requires proper grinding |
| Animal feed | 1.0-1.5 | Higher output possible |
| Agricultural residues | 0.7-0.9 | Variable |
Factors Affecting Capacity
| Factor | Impact |
|---|---|
| Material moisture | >12% reduces output |
| Particle size | Proper size = rated capacity |
| Die condition | Worn die reduces output |
| Operator skill | Affects consistency |
